Top New York Schools in Medical Office Management/Administration
It's difficult to beat Monroe College if you wish to pursue a degree in medical office management/administration. Located in the large city of Bronx, Monroe College is a private for-profit college with a medium-sized student population.
There were approximately 93 medical office management/administration students who graduated with this degree at Monroe College in the most recent year we have data available.
Plaza College is one of the best schools in the United States for getting a degree in medical office management/administration. Plaza College is a fairly small private for-profit college located in the large city of Forest Hills.
There were approximately 12 medical office management/administration students who graduated with this degree at Plaza College in the most recent data year.
